4. Compassion For leaders, having empathy is important to handling an effective team or company. Leaders with compassion have the capability to put themselves in another person's situation. They assist develop individuals on their group, challenge others who are acting unjustly, offer positive feedback, and listen to those who need it.
How can you enhance your compassion? It's simple to support your own viewpoint. It's yours! Take the time to look at scenarios from other people's perspectives. 5. Social Abilities Leaders who succeed in the social abilities aspect of psychological intelligence are great communicators. They're simply as open to hearing bad news as excellent news, and they're professional at getting their group to support them and be excited about a brand-new objective or job. Leaders who have excellent social skills are likewise great at managing change and fixing disputes diplomatically.
How can you build social abilities? Leaders need to know how to fix conflicts in between their employee, consumers, or vendors. Learning dispute resolution skills is essential if you want to be successful. How well do you communicate?
